Effect of cadmium chloride on the growth and biochemical characteristics of Phaseolus mungo l.

Abstract
The effect of heavy metal cadmium chloride on germination, morphometric and biochemical characteristics of Phaseolus mungo L. was studied. Application of various concentrations between 3 mM and 15mM decreased the percentage of morphometric, pigment content and increased the content of amino acid and proline. It was found to be decreased when compared to the respective control grown with nutrient medium. The present study demonstrated that the heavy metal cadmium had adversely affected the growth and biochemical parameters of the plant Phaseolus mungo L.
